@media (max-width:1279px) {
body { -webkit-text-size-adjust: none;}
}

@media (max-width:1599px) { 
.bg-light { padding: 0 !important; }
.navbar-light .navbar-nav .nav-link {padding: 20px 7px;}
}

@media (max-width:1199px) {
body { font-size: 1rem; }
.navbar-brand img {height: 26px;}
.navbar-light .navbar-nav .nav-link {padding: 10px 7px;}
.middle-section {margin-top: 72px;}	
.navbar-brand {margin-right: 20px;}
.home-banner h2 {font-size: 40px; line-height: normal;}		
}
/* 1199End */

@media (max-width:1024px) {
}
/* 1024End */

@media (max-width:991px) {
.TopNavBlankSpacing{margin-top: 70px;}	
.navbar-collapse {padding-bottom: 30px;}

}
/* 991End */

@media (max-width:767px) {
.navbar-brand {margin-right: 0px;}		
.navbar-brand img {height: 28px;}
.navbar-toggler {padding: 5px;}
.BookCard{padding: 30px 20px;}
}
/* 767End */

@media (max-width: 575.98px) {

}
/* 575.98pxEnd */

@media (min-width: 768px){
.padding-TB-50{padding: 50px 0px;}
.margin-TB-80{margin: 80px 0px;}
}
/* Min768End */

@media (min-width: 992px) {
.navbar-expand-lg .navbar-nav {flex: 1; justify-content: center;}
.navbar {padding: 0;}
.navbar .dropdown-menu {line-height: initial;}
.dropdown .dropdown-menu {display: none;}
.dropdown:hover > .dropdown-menu, .dropend:hover > .dropdown-menu {display: block;}
.dropdown:hover > .dropdown-menu { margin-top: -0.5rem;}
.dropend:hover > .dropdown-menu {position: absolute;top: -0.5rem;left: 100%;margin-left: 0;}
}
/* Min992End */

@media (min-width: 1200px){
.navbar-expand-xl .navbar-collapse{justify-content: end; gap: 10px;}	
.SlideContent h2 {font-size: 48px;line-height: 60px;}

}	
/* Min1200End */

@media (min-width: 1400px){
.navbar-expand-xl .navbar-collapse{justify-content: end; gap: 50px;}    
}
/* Min1400End */